résumé

Earth-scientist Rocannon has been leading an ethnological survey on a remote world populated by three native races: the cavern-dwelling Gdemiar, the elvish Fiia, and the warrior clan Liuar. But when the technologically primitive planet is suddenly invaded by a fleet of ships from the stars, rebels against the League of All Worlds, Rocannon is the only survey member left alive. Marooned among alien peoples, he leads the battle to free this newly discovered world and finds that legends grow around him as he fights.

Rocannon’s World was Ursula’s first published novel, originally released in 1966 as half of an Ace Double. It marks the first appearance of the word “ansible,” Ursula’s neologism for a faster-than-light communication device.

While not currently in print as a stand-alone novel, Rocannon’s World is available in the collections Worlds of Exile and Illusion and Hainish Novels and Stories, Volume One. Though often considered the first book of the Hainish Cycle, Ursula maintained that there is no particular cycle or order for the Ekumen novels.
